Two Suspects Charged with Drug Trafficking After Northwestern Ontario Police Operation
In a significant law enforcement action, two individuals are now facing serious drug trafficking charges following a coordinated police raid conducted in northwestern Ontario. The Ontario Provincial Police (OPP) executed the operation as part of their ongoing efforts to disrupt illegal narcotics distribution networks in the region.
Details of the Police Raid and Arrests
The targeted raid, which took place recently, resulted in the apprehension of two suspects who are now formally charged with drug trafficking offenses. While specific details regarding the exact location and timing of the operation have not been fully disclosed to protect the integrity of the investigation, authorities have confirmed that the raid was a planned intervention aimed at curbing the flow of illicit substances in northwestern Ontario communities.
The Ontario Provincial Police have emphasized that this operation underscores their commitment to addressing drug-related crimes that pose significant risks to public safety and community well-being. Officers involved in the raid followed standard protocols, securing evidence and ensuring proper procedures were adhered to during the arrests.
